LeAnn and I were down in Los Cabos, Mexico celebrating our 25th anniversary. While traveling, it is often more challenging to hit the daily mileage goal as there are flights and other travel time that dont allow for walking as much. It was fantastic to spend the week with LeAnn in the Cabos. I had no idea that the Baja Peninsula was that bleak and desert-y. I figured it would be more tropical as we were closer to the equator. The beaches were beautiful, as was Flora Farms, in San Jose Del Cabo area. We spent the day there on Wednesday and enjoyed a delicious lunch in that beautiful oasis in the desert.
It was nice walking on the beaches, which I did daily. I initially tried to walk in my walking shoes, but the sand of course started finding its way in and made that uncomfortable soon after starting. Ended up taking off the shoes and socks and going barefoot. I think the beach walking took about twice as long as my normal pace, so though I didnt get as many miles in, it was soothing and peaceful to walk along those beaches in Cabo. Where we were staying in San Jose Del Cabo, it was resorts everywhere along the beach and not really any places to swim, so the beaches werent crowded at all. There were a couple of places where I saw surfers. It was fun being down there while it was Austin's second week in the CCM (Mexico MTC). On Wednesday, 7/3/2019, he called on Google Hangouts while I was out walking the beach that morning. I was grateful that my phone had a signal there. It was great to see him and think that he was just across the Sea of Cortez over in Mexico City. Crazy that we were in the same country at the same time. He is loving life at the CCM and learning and growing so much.
Through week two of the #walktoBahia , I am getting closer to the 10 mile a day goal and have logged almost 140 miles. #toddlingaroundtheworld total miles is at 8,820
